Q. During the Satavahanas rule, Kataka' means
β
Correct Answer: (D)
Military camps and settlements
Explanation: The military character of the Saravahana rule is evident from the common use of such terms as Kataka and Skandhavaras in their inscriptions. These were militery camps and settlements which served as administrative centres so long as the king was there.
